Chaos armour o.0
My guild kinda uses that a fair bit in roaming since the storm lasts for quite a while and it is easier to run a staff mesmer in small scale roaming then a staff ele.
The protection procs quite a lot and it makes it really easy to hide in if everyone has a bubble around themselves.
If anything, I guess I want a reliable blast on mesmer, The idea they had to put one on gs was a really nice one and when they chose extra damage and greater radius I was slightly disappointed.
However more access to frost Armour would be nice and the choas armor. Maybe add the chaos armor to Concussion Bomb on engi since it already causes confusion. To me the engi bomb kit should just be all blast fields (and it mostly is) but I guess if it had any more it would be way to op.
It’d be nice if they made a few more auras from blast finishers and leaps. Dark fields could grant a dark aura, poison fields a poison aura. That would be a good start.
